Hi Deven,

Wrapping up my shift — handing you the ticket-pricing experiment on Fareloop. The variant that nudges surge pricing on the Ostbridge routes is live at 5% traffic. Nothing scary yet, but the security reviewer asked us to confirm the pricing payload isn't logged in plaintext; I checked two services, one left to verify. If you need the experiment owner overnight, use the address below.

escalation mailbox, bagef-bagag: oliax.drumir.jorath@crelvolabs.test

Subject: Ownership change — Ledgerloom report builder sorting

Team, as of this sprint, responsibility for sort stability in the Ledgerloom report builder is moving off my plate. This covers the tie-breaking logic, the stable-sort shim for grouped columns, and the regression suite in reports/sorting. Open issues have been triaged and tagged accordingly. For future questions, reviews, or escalations on this area, please contact the new owner named below.

named custodian: Zorael Sordor

## Further Reading

Brinefeed's log compaction runs per-partition and retains only the latest record for each key, so consumers replaying a compacted topic will not see intermediate states. Compaction lag is normal during peak ingest; alerts only fire after four hours. Before changing retention settings on any topic, review the compaction design notes and tuning defaults, which are maintained on the internal wiki page.

runbook for yadup-fahif: https://jira.qorvelcorp.internal/spaces/spaces/spaces/b46212397071